scope:
RMCP is a protocol which is used to realize a relayed multicast data transport scheme. Differently from the conventional IP multicast, RMCP can configure a relayed multicast path that multicast traffic flows by using intermediate end-hosts. RMCP can be applied to the current unicast based Internet where IP multicast has not been deployed completely without any modifications.
This Recommendation | International Standard addresses the basic concepts needed to specify RMCP for relayed multicast. It defines the related terminology and proposes a framework for the future development of RMCP. The framework covers network topology including network entities and the relationship between them, service scenarios, basic operations, and message encoding rules.
